Chess Puzzle #2sXIW — Intermediate, White to move, middlegame

Rating 1453 · Intermediate · equality, middlegame, short.

Position

White: king f3; queen a4; rook h1; bishop f4; knight g1; pawns a2/e3/f2/g2/h2. Black: king e7; queen d3; rook d8; bishops c5/f5; pawns a6/a7/e6/f6/g7/h7. Black is ahead by 1 point of material. White to move.

Solution (2 moves)

  1. Opponent setup: Be4+ — bishop f5→e4, gives check. Now White to move.
  2. Best move: Qxe4 — queen a4→e4, captures bishop. Opponent replies Qxe4+ (queen d3→e4, captures queen, gives check).
  3. Best move: Kxe4 — king f3→e4, captures queen.

Tactical themes

equality, middlegame, short. The key move Qxe4 wins material.
